JOB DESCRIPTION


We are hiring Senior System Engineers to make a significant contribution to the System Design of C4I Systems on programmes through application of world class Systems Engineering expertise.
These roles offer an opportunity to provide System Engineering effort on a variety of MoD development and delivery programmes. The work will cover a variety of activities including:

  • Analysis of user and system level documentation (URD, SRD, CONOPs, Use Cases, Interface Requirements), significant input to SRR
  • Producing system designs to satisfy User and System Requirements, significant input to SDR
  • Engagement with speciality engineering teams (Safety, Security, Human Factors, ILS, Training) to ensure a complete System Solution
  • Evaluating/Modelling system performance in support of design decisions and trade studies
  • Analysis of third party applications to assess their suitability as part of the system solution
  • Specification of Interfaces and system components
  • Through-life management of the system design, including design reviews
  • Engagement with development teams (Internal and External) as part of system design and component development
  • Engagement with System Integration and Test teams on test features within the design, test and acceptance approach, fault finding
  • Engagement with Stakeholders including: Users, DT technical advisors/assessors
